Chapter 49 Don't Look Forward To Mommy's Cooking

Theodore took the candy from her without saying anything.

Everleigh retracted her hand slowly, flexing her fingers. She could not help but feel like she must have been mistaken and that she must have imagined Theodore taking the candy from her. There was no way he did. In the backseat, Alastair looked at the scenery outside the window and suddenly asked, "Is your house nearby?"

Theodore said, "Not really."

His words made Everleigh, who was helping Adrienne wipe her mouth, freeze.

Since he did not live nearby, why did he come all the way here to shop? Plus, he knew she lived close by.

However, it did not look like he was about to explain himself.

The car soon arrived at their apartment.

After arriving home, Everleigh went into the kitchen to pour a cup of tea for him, saying, "Have some tea. I'll start cooking now."

"Okay."

After Everleigh entered the kitchen, Theodore looked around. The place looked messier since the last time he visited. Everleight must have been working a lot and had no time to tidy up. "Daddy, have some ice cream!"

A sweet voice reached his ears, pulling him back to his senses.

Theodore turned around and saw that Adrienne opened the newly bought ice cream. She scoped out a very generous spoonful and was offering it to him. Any heart would melt at the sight of how adorable she was. At that moment, he felt that he would be pleased to have a daughter like her.

Everleigh's silhouette in the kitchen was busy cooking, and the noise of the children playing in the living room filled the air. The balcony door was opened slightly and the evening wind swept up the curtains, revealing the beautiful evening sky. Sometimes, people wanted the simple things in life.
